Contrast

#c47040 as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
3.66:1failpassfail
  • AA: use #ac6035 as the text (4.69:1)
  • AAA: use #814828 as the text (7.26: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#1f1f1f (4.5:1)
Aaon black
5.74:1passpassfail
  • AAA: use #cd855b as the text (7.1:1)

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#c47040 as the background.
